Description

FIG. 1 illustrates a top perspective view of a ruggedized remote control with a display screen.

FIG. 2 illustrates a bottom perspective view of the ruggedized remote control with a display screen;

FIG. 3 illustrates a top plan view of the ruggedized remote control with a display screen;

FIG. 4 illustrates a bottom plan view of the ruggedized remote control with a display screen;

FIG. 5 illustrates a left-side view of the ruggedized remote control with a display screen;

FIG. 6 illustrates a right-side view of the ruggedized remote control with a display screen;

FIG. 7 illustrates a front view of the ruggedized remote control with a display screen; and,

FIG. 8 illustrates a back view of the ruggedized remote control with a display screen.

Any broken lines in the drawings are for illustrative purposes only and forms no part of the claimed design. Additionally, the ruggedized remote control with a display screen is not limited to the scale shown herein.

Claims

The ornamental design for a ruggedized remote control with a display screen as shown and described.
